“Black Cat May”AMSTERDAM – The Montgomery County SPCA celebrates “Be Kind to Animals Week” all month long with a “Black Cat May” adoption promotion. During the month of May, the adoption fee for any black or tuxedo (black and white) cat is only $100. The adoption fee includes veterinary exam, spay/neuter, microchip, rabies vaccination (4 months and older), distemper vaccination, deworming treatment, fl ea treatment, feline AIDS/feline leukemia testing and an adoption kit. To meet the many black and tuxedo cats awaiting their new for-ever homes, visit the MCSPCA Animal Shelter on Wed.-Fri., noon-4pm, and Sat.-Sun., 11am-3pm. The Shelter is located on Route 5S, just east of Amsterdam. Cats may also be pre-viewed on www.mc-spca.org (P)

I sometimes fi nd it amusing how our attitudes toward things change over time. I know we all look back at those pictures of us from the 70s, 60s and earlier and are amazed at the hairstyles and clothes we wore then. At the time, my generation thought we were the height of fashion with our big hair and bellbottoms. If you happen upon an old episode of Columbo on the tube, you’ll be amazed at how long men’s sideburns were. And then there were the bold, psychedelic patterns of the disco era. Now we simply look back at all this and wonder, “What were we thinking?”

I’m sure that a lot of this has to do with the fashion industry and its need to keep us moving along from one trend to the next to ensure that we’re all in a constant state of desire to be “trendy” and all caught up on the latest fashions. Skirt lengths fl oat up and down, men’s ties get wider and nar-rower as do lapels. The older one gets, the less one cares about these subtleties of fashion. Of course, when this happens, there’s always the danger of getting stuck in a fashion time warp and ending up as a middle aged balding guy with a ponytail and a penchant for wearing Hawaiian shirts. No, really, it can happen!

You might not realize it but the same thing happens with plants. Some plants are popular for awhile and then they are replaced with another. You can go on the internet and fi nd the “Perennial of the Year” and “Annual of the Year” for this and past years. Sometimes it is the color that makes the plant popular and sometimes it’s because the plant is a newly bred variety. Sometimes, just as in the fashion world, plants that were popular in the past enjoy a revival as new gardeners rediscover plants that their grandparents loved.

There’s one plant though, that has suffered a fall from grace so complete that few of us are even aware that it was once one of the most well thought of plants on the planet. The plant I’m refer-ring to is the ubiquitous dandelion.

Like most of you, I loathe them in my lawn. I want my lawn to be green…not green and yellow or green and white. I’ll mow off the fl owers and mow off the seed pods and even threaten to kill them with weed killer. Like most of you, I’m not a big fan of dandelions. I have a vague recollection of tasting dandelion wine that some older relative used to make. I also recall not being too impressed. I know that they sell the leaves in the grocery stores now. That’s not something that I think we had back in the 70s. So, what’s up with these weeds?

It might surprise you to know that, at one time, there was NOT ONE dandelion growing on the entire continent of North America. Even knowing that, you’d probably assume that it was just an unfortunate accident that they’re here…they must have gotten here along with another plant or as a seed stuck to someone’s shoe.

Actually, the dandelion, that scourge of our lawns that we detest so much, was brought here by European colonists intentionally. In fact, more than one group of colonists brought it with them to their new homes in America. Germans are known to have brought it with them and Spanish colonists introduced dandelions into Mexico including what is now the American southwest. The reason they made a point of bringing dandelion seed to the New World is because they depended on it to keep them healthy. The dandelion, which is actually a plant native to Asia, has a long history as a benefi cial and medicinal plant. In China, it is mentioned in herbal texts as early as the 7th century. We can assume that it was used medicinally in China even earlier. In Wales, it is mentioned in the writing of physi-cians during the 1200s. A French physician gave us the name dandelion when he called them ‘dent de lion’ or ’teeth of the lion’ describing the ragged shape of the leaf. Other common names for the dandelion have been: Blowball, Cankerwort, Swine Snout, Wild Endive, Sin in the Grass and another French name, pis-en-lit which translates as “wets the bed”. This last name describes the dandelion’s ability as a diuretic. The Latin name for the dandelion is Taraxacum offi cinale which can be translated as ‘disorder remedy’.

Dandelion leaves are a wonderful source of vitamin A as well as potassium, calcium, phos-phorus and iron. Common knowledge of our ancestors was that the various parts of the dandelion can be used to treat urinary tract infections, abscesses, eczema, gout, boils, stomach aches and even snakebite. It has also been used to treat high blood pressure and as a liver purifi er. The white sap in the fl ower’s stem has even been suggested as a cure for warts. The list goes on and on. I’m certainly not suggesting that you use dandelions medicinally but it makes for interesting reading. One would think that, since there are references to the benefi t of dandelions about as far back in history as history goes, there might be something to all this. One thing is for sure, our ancestors were not going to the New World without the seeds of their favorite cure. It is no wonder that they are everywhere. We may have completely lost sight of the virtues of the lowly dandelion but they are still with us nonetheless.

I’ll have to admit that tender young dandelion greens sometimes make it into the salads at my house. They are a little bitter but, when mixed with all the other greens, they’re pretty good. For some, it is an acquired taste. We once served some dinner guests salad with dandelion greens in it without their knowledge. They enjoyed the salad but called the next day to ask us, “What was in that salad anyway?” I won’t go into detail. Suffi ce it to say, THEY noticed the effect dandelions can have on the digestive system! Thanks for the read.

Library Pass Pro-gram ExpandsSCHENECTADY – The Schenectady County Public Library has added fi ve new museums to its Library Pass program - Bennington Muse-um, The Eric Carle Museum of Picture Book History, Nor-man Rockwell Museum, Han-cock Shaker Village, and The Old Stone Fort at Schoharie. The Library Pass Program is a partnership between the pub-lic library and area museums and cultural venues. Library patrons can sign out a pass – just like a book – to visit participating locations. Each pass offers free or reduced admission according to the terms for that pass. For more information and a full listing of passes, visit http://www.scpl.org or call 388-4508.The program is made possible through the support of the Friends of the Library. (P)

What is Conjunctivitis? Conjunctivitis is an infl ammation of the conjunctiva, a thin, transparent layer covering the surface of the inner eyelid and a portion of the front of the eye. Th is condition appears in many forms and aff ects people of all ages.

What causes Conjunctivitis? Th e three main types of conjunctivitis are infectious, allergic and chemical. Th e infectious form, commonly known as “pink eye” is caused by a contagious virus or bacteria.Th e body’s allergies to pollen, cosmetics, animals or fabrics oft en bring on allergic conjunctivitis. And irritants like air pollution, noxious fumes and chlorine in swimming pools may produce the chemical form.

What are signs/symptoms of Conjunctivitis? Th e common signs and symptoms of conjunctivitis are red eyes, infl amed inner eyelids, watery eyes, blurred vision and a sandy or scratchy feeling in the eyes. With the infectious form, there may be a watery or pus-like discharge around the eyelids.

The Two Worlds of Major Mordecai MyersSCHENECTADY – Major Mordecai Myers lived the most compelling life of any Jewish-American of his day. Born to impoverished immigrant parents, he spent his formative years (1776-1783) in New York City and, as a child of Loyalists dur-ing the Revolution, four years (1783-87) in the Nova Scotian wilderness. Upon the family’s return to New York City in 1787, Myers embarked on several careers: military service; state poli-tics; local politics; national politics; and election as New York State’s Grand Master of the Grand Lodge of Freemasons Along the way, Myers made and lost two fortunes, outlived his wife and 6 of his 10 children, and became the great-great-grandfa-ther of Pulitzer Prize-winning poet Robert Lowell. The program will be held at 2pm on Saturday, May 21, at the Schenectady County Historical Society and is free and open to the public. The Schenectady County Historical is located at 32 Washington Avenue, Schenectady. The Historical Society is wheelchair ac-cessible and off-street parking is available. (P)

Insuring a commercial vehicle is much like insuring a private vehicle, only on a larger scale. Commercial insurance can be more costly than personal insurance, and selecting a company to handle your business requires much of the same compari-

Insuring Your Commercial Vehicleson work as shopping for an indi-vidual policy.

There are different levels of cov-erage with auto insurance, and company owners responsible for the safety and fi nancial security of employees and company equipment will have to fi nd a policy that offers the best marriage of coverage and affordability.

Insurance companies classify “com-mercial usage” according to differ-ent criteria. Therefore, a thorough overview of a company’s policy is in order to ensure that the coverage needed will be provided. Talk with an agent about how the vehicle will be used -- be it fl ower deliveries or simply hauling landscaping equip-ment -- to get an idea of what cover-age will be needed.

Because commercial coverage can be costly, especially if a business owner is insuring an entire fl eet of vans or trucks, there are ways to reduce the rates. Consider a higher deductible, which is the money that has to be paid out of pocket before the insurance company covers a claim. This can help reduce the overall rate. It is probably safer to avoid the discount plans to simply save money. While they may be cheaper, it could end up costing a business owner in the long run if a particular accident is not covered by a discount plan.

Those who simply want to get on the road legally and affordably could consider liability insurance, which generally offers the basic level of coverage. But again, talking with an agent will help uncover whether this insurance will be adequate for the type of business conducted.
